Understanding the Core Incentives

The primary appeal of the Lowe’s Credit Card revolves around its financing offers. Qualified applicants can access special financing periods on purchases, allowing them to spread the cost of their projects over several months. These promotional terms typically range from six to thirty-six months, depending on the specific offer selected at the time of purchase.

Building Credit with a Purpose

Beyond immediate savings, responsible use of the Lowe’s Credit Card contributes to building a positive credit history. Consistent on-time payments demonstrate financial reliability to credit bureaus. This responsible management can positively impact credit scores over time, provided the cardholder maintains low utilization rates.

Payment Discipline is Key

While the financing offers are attractive, it is critical to understand the terms. If the balance is not paid in full within the promotional period, standard interest rates apply retroactively to the date of purchase. Staying disciplined and paying off the balance on schedule protects the value of the initial incentives.
